What Should You Look for in a Bluetooth Amplifier for Large Speakers?

When choosing the best Bluetooth amplifier for large speakers, there are several crucial features to consider.

  • Power Output: Look for an amplifier that offers sufficient wattage to drive your large speakers effectively. A higher power output ensures that your speakers can reach their full potential without distortion, especially at higher volumes.
  • Bluetooth Range: Consider an amplifier with a longer Bluetooth range, typically around 30 feet or more. This is important for maintaining a stable connection without interruptions, allowing you to enjoy music from a distance.
  • Audio Quality: Ensure the amplifier supports high-quality audio codecs such as aptX or AAC. These codecs enhance sound clarity and reduce latency, providing a better listening experience, especially for music with a rich sound profile.
  • Connectivity Options: Look for amplifiers that offer multiple input options, including RCA, optical, and USB. This versatility allows you to connect various devices easily, making the amplifier more functional for different audio sources.
  • Built-in DSP (Digital Signal Processing): A good Bluetooth amplifier should have built-in DSP features to optimize sound performance. This technology can enhance audio quality by adjusting frequencies and improving the overall soundstage for better listening experiences.
  • Size and Design: Consider the physical dimensions and aesthetic design of the amplifier. It should fit well in your intended space and complement your existing audio setup, ensuring that it is both functional and visually appealing.
  • Brand Reputation and Reviews: Research brands that are known for their quality audio products and read user reviews. This can provide insight into the reliability and performance of the amplifier, helping you make an informed decision.

What Common Problems Can You Encounter with Bluetooth Amplifiers for Large Speakers?

Common problems encountered with Bluetooth amplifiers for large speakers include:

  • Connectivity Issues: Bluetooth amplifiers may experience intermittent connectivity, resulting in dropouts or lag during playback. This can be due to distance from the source device, interference from other wireless devices, or obstacles that obstruct the Bluetooth signal.
  • Sound Quality Degradation: Some Bluetooth amplifiers may compress audio signals, leading to a loss in sound quality compared to wired connections. This is especially noticeable in high-fidelity audio where subtle details can be lost, impacting the overall listening experience.
  • Power Handling Limitations: Not all Bluetooth amplifiers are designed to handle the power requirements of large speakers, which can lead to distortion at higher volumes. Users may find that their amplifier struggles to deliver adequate power, resulting in compromised sound performance.
  • Latency Issues: The delay between the audio signal and its playback can be problematic, especially in situations like watching movies or playing video games. High latency can cause a noticeable lag between the visual and audio components, disrupting the overall experience.
  • Compatibility Challenges: Some Bluetooth amplifiers may not support all audio codecs, which can lead to compatibility issues with certain devices. This can result in subpar audio quality or even failure to connect to certain smartphones or tablets.
  • Limited Range: The effective range of Bluetooth connections is often limited, typically around 30 feet. Beyond this distance, users may experience connection drops or degraded sound quality, making it necessary to stay close to the amplifier for optimal performance.
  • Battery Life Concerns: If the Bluetooth amplifier is portable and battery-operated, users may encounter issues with battery life, especially during extended listening sessions. Regular recharging may be required, which can be inconvenient if the amplifier is in frequent use.

How Do You Set Up a Bluetooth Amplifier for Your Large Speakers?

Setting up a Bluetooth amplifier for large speakers involves several key components and steps to ensure optimal performance and sound quality.

  • Choosing the Right Bluetooth Amplifier: Look for an amplifier that supports the power requirements of your large speakers and has a solid Bluetooth range.
  • Connecting Your Speakers: Properly connect your large speakers to the amplifier using high-quality speaker wires to ensure minimal signal loss.
  • Power Supply: Ensure the amplifier is connected to a reliable power source that meets its voltage requirements to prevent any operational issues.
  • Bluetooth Pairing: Follow the manufacturer’s instructions to pair your Bluetooth device with the amplifier, ensuring a stable connection for streaming audio.
  • Adjusting Settings: After pairing, adjust the amplifier settings such as volume, bass, and treble to match your listening preferences and the acoustics of your space.
  • Testing Sound Quality: Play a variety of audio tracks to test the sound quality and make further adjustments as necessary to achieve desired audio performance.

Choosing the Right Bluetooth Amplifier: Opt for a model that not only provides sufficient wattage to drive large speakers effectively but also features Bluetooth 5.0 or higher for improved connectivity and range. Look for additional features like aptX support for better audio quality and multiple input options to accommodate various devices.

Connecting Your Speakers: Use high-quality, gauge-appropriate speaker wires to connect your large speakers to the amplifier’s output terminals. Ensure the polarity is correct—positive to positive and negative to negative—to avoid phase issues that can affect sound quality.

Power Supply: Select an amplifier that matches your speakers’ power handling capacity and ensure it is plugged into a stable outlet. Some amplifiers may require additional power management features to prevent overheating and ensure consistent performance.

Bluetooth Pairing: To pair your Bluetooth device, put the amplifier in pairing mode and locate it in your device’s Bluetooth settings. Once connected, ensure that the signal is strong to prevent dropouts during playback, which can be tested by moving your device around the room.

Adjusting Settings: After establishing a connection, take the time to fine-tune the amplifier’s settings, including volume levels, equalization, and any specific sound profiles that may enhance the listening experience based on your genre preference or room acoustics.

Testing Sound Quality: Play a range of music genres to evaluate the amplifier’s performance across different frequencies. Listen for any distortions or imbalances and make necessary adjustments to the settings to achieve the best sound quality possible.
